Subject: Archiving of Paper Ledgers

Dispatch Desk,

The 2014–2019 paper ledgers from the Fenwick Street office are boxed and ready for transfer to the Calder Vale archive facility. There are eleven boxes in total, each sealed and labelled by quarter. Please arrange collection before Friday, as the storage room is needed for the Orvane audit materials next week. The records team has already indexed the contents, so no further sorting is required on arrival. The driver should observe the following hand-over step.

courier memo of bahop-bajeg: the quenvan ralvan courier leaves the gorox ledger at gate 9738 under passcode 494380

Incremental rebuilds for the Fernwhistle docs site run via the hookd listener on builder-1. If rebuilds stall, check hookd logs first, then /srv/fernwhistle/hookd.env. The listener ignores webhook payloads it cannot verify, so the env file must end with the verification secret on the line that follows.

secret setting of taduf-bahip: COURIER_KEY5=49c55

Subject: Prototype units to Ferncliff Test Lab

Hi dispatch,

Quick one — the three Skylark R2 prototype boards from the Hatcher Lane workshop need to go out to Ferncliff Test Lab tomorrow, first run if possible. They're boxed in anti-static cases, already signed out by the engineering lead, so records team just needs to log the transfer reference when it comes back. Please make sure the courier gets the confidential hand-over line noted directly below this message.

courier memo of yajef-bajep: the frawyn jordor courier leaves the norwyn ledger at gate 2781 under passcode 330769

Hey — handing over the offline mode work for TrailMark, our field-survey app at Quillbrook Labs. Sync queue now persists to local storage and replays on reconnect; conflict resolution is last-write-wins for now. Please review the merge logic in sync/replay.go carefully. Any questions about edge cases should go to the owner listed below.

approver of hahaf-hahaf = Druion Druius Kasax Eliox